The 1909 Wheat Penny has a scandalous reputation in the numismatic history of the U.S. The first year of minting these coins resulted in the designer Victor D. Brenner's initials "VDB" being prominently struck into the coin's reverse. Newspapers across the country abhorred the tackiness of his initials on the coin! The uproar caused the U.S. Mint to quickly remove that design feature. Thus, the 1909 VDB penny is quite the collector's item, since it was only struck for a few months in 1909, and then never again. Introduced to commemorate the 100th anniversary of President Abraham Lincoln's birth, its design was a significant departure from previous American coinage, featuring a realistic portrait of a historical figure. Design Excellence: The obverse of the penny showcases the iconic profile of Abraham Lincoln, designed by Victor David Brenner, whose initials "VDB" are famously inscribed on the reverse of this initial release. The reverse design features two wheat ears flanking the words "ONE CENT" and "UNITED STATES OF AMERICA," symbolizing the nation's agricultural heritage. Significance of the VDB Initials: The inclusion of Brenner's initials, VDB, on the reverse at the bottom center of the coin was a point of contention that led to their removal in later mintages, making the 1909 VDB version especially sought after by collectors for its uniqueness and historical significance. Fact check: Rarity Historical Context : The 1909-S V.D.B. Lincoln penny is considered one of the rarest U.S. coins due to its limited mintage and high demand among collectors. The "S" mint mark indicates it was produced at the San Francisco Mint, and "V.D.B." refers to the initials of the designer, Victor David Brenner, who was later removed from the coin's reverse. Mintage : Only 484,000 of these pennies were minted, making it a rare find. The combination of its low mintage and the removal of Brenner’s initials contributed to its rarity. Current Market Value Grading Impact : The value of the 1909-S V.D.B. Lincoln penny varies significantly depending on its grade. Coins in higher grades (e.g., MS-65 or above) command much higher prices than those in lower grades. Value Range (as of 2024) : In Poor to Fine Condition : Generally, values range from $2,000 to $3,000. In Very Fine to Extremely Fine Condition : Values typically range from $4,000 to $8,000. In Uncirculated Condition : Can range from $15,000 to $30,000, with exceptional pieces reaching higher amounts. In Mint State (MS-65 and higher) : Values can exceed $50,000, with MS-67 examples fetching over $100,000. Market Trends Demand : The 1909-S V.D.B. Lincoln penny remains highly sought after due to its historical significance and rarity. It often appreciates in value, particularly as the market for rare coins continues to grow. Recent Sales : High-quality examples of this penny have been known to fetch record prices at auction, reflecting its status as a premier collectible. This information confirms the 1909-S V.D.B. Lincoln penny’s position as one of the rarest and most valuable pennies ever minted, with its market value driven by its rarity, historical significance, and the condition of the coin.
